The histone demethylase KDM1A is essential for the maintenance and differentiation of spermatogonial stem cells and progenitors (house mouse)

See Genome Information for Mus musculus
Little is known of the fundamental processes governed by epigenetic mechanisms in the supplier cells of spermatogenesis, the spermatogonial stem cells (SSCs). More...
